❓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. What is a Home Loan EMI?

EMI (Equated Monthly Installment) is the fixed amount you pay every month to repay your home loan, which includes both principal and interest.

2. How is EMI calculated?

EMI is calculated using the formula:
EMI = [P × R × (1+R)^N] / [(1+R)^N – 1]
where P is the loan amount, R is the monthly interest rate, and N is the number of monthly installments.

3. Can I reduce my EMI amount?

Yes, you can reduce EMI by increasing the loan tenure, negotiating for a lower interest rate, or making part-prepayments.

4. Is the EMI fixed throughout the loan tenure?

Usually, yes. If you choose a fixed interest rate loan, your EMI remains constant. In case of floating interest rates, EMI may change depending on market conditions.
